Milton Hall, CEO and Founder of Human Capital Consultants LLC, an executive search firm headquartered in D.C. joins Enterprise Radio to discuss the details of today’s job market and how you can make it work for your business or career.



Listen to host Eric Dye & guest Milton Hall discuss the following:



* How would you describe the current job market and do you have any predictions for the coming year?* What does this mean for job seekers and employers?* What are your recommendations for attracting and retaining top talent in the current market? What are your recommendations for those searching for a job?* How can an organization such as Human Capital Consultants, LLC facilitate the hiring process for job seekers and those looking to hire?* What inspired you to launch your company in 2003?







Milton Hall is the President and CEO of Human Capital Consultants, LLC, an Executive Search Firm specializing in the placement of Human Resources professionals.



For the past 28 years, Milton has worked with Senior Executives and Human Resources leaders in corporate and non-profit organizations to combat challenges relating to attracting and retaining top talent.



Milton holds an MBA in Strategic Leadership and Management Principle from the University of Maryland, and is a University of Pennsylvania – Wharton School of Business Leadership Development Institute graduate.



He is also Life Coach, Motivator, Speaker, and Radio and Print Media Commentator.
